The eurozone has grown at its fastest rate since the eruption of the debt crisis five years ago, underscoring a brighter outlook after elections that eased fears of a populist political threat.

Quarterly eurozone GDP growth accelerated from 0.5 per cent to 0.6 per cent in the three months to June, compared with the same period in 2016. The performance helped to drive year-on-year expansion from 1.9 per cent to 2.1 per cent — the highest rate since the second quarter of 2011.
